Understanding the Apple Developer Program
The Apple Developer Program gives you tools and resources for iOS development. It has two main levels: individual and organization. If you’re a solo developer or independent creator, the individual membership is for you. It has everything you need to make and test apps.
Businesses that want to share apps across teams should look at the organization membership. It lets you publish apps for your company and gives you special app management tools. Knowing about these levels helps you pick the right one for your needs.
How to Purchase an Apple Developer Account
Buying an Apple Developer Account is easy. It lets you start making apps. First, you need to make an Apple ID. If you have one, you can skip this.
Go to the Apple ID page to make one. Follow the easy steps to set it up.
Then, visit the Apple Developer Program Enrollment page. Pick the membership that fits you best. It could be for one person or a whole team.
Sign in with your Apple ID to move on. You’ll fill out forms with your info and payment. Apple might ask for more if you’re signing up for a team.
After you fill everything out, you can buy it. You’ll join the Apple Developer community.

FAQ
What is an Apple Developer Account?
An Apple Developer Account lets you use Apple’s tools to make apps. You can make apps for iOS, macOS, watchOS, and tvOS. It’s needed to put apps on the App Store.
How much does it cost to buy an Apple Developer Account?
It costs $99 a year for one person or a company. This lets you use many tools and get help for making apps.
Can I buy an Apple Developer Account as a company?
Yes! Companies can buy an Apple Developer Account. It lets many people work together on apps.
What tools do I get with an Apple Developer Account?
You get Xcode for making apps, App Store Connect for managing them, and TestFlight for testing. You also get special developer guides.
Do I need an Apple Developer Account to test my apps?
You can test apps on your device without an account. But, an account gives you more testing tools like TestFlight.
What are the benefits of enrolling in the Apple Developer Program?
Being in the program lets you try new Apple software early. You also get the latest tools, join forums, and get help from Apple.
Can I change from an individual to an organization account?
Yes, you can switch to an organization account. But, you’ll need to show more proof of your company’s identity.
How do I renew my Apple Developer Account?
To renew, log in to your Apple Developer page. Check your info and pay for another year before it ends.
What should I do if my app gets rejected from the App Store?
If Apple rejects your app, read their feedback. Fix the problems and resubmit your app for approval.
Is it possible to get a refund after purchasing an Apple Developer Account?
Apple usually doesn’t give refunds for Developer Accounts. But, if you have problems, contact Apple Support for help.
